2026 How to Become a Middle School Math Teacher in Wisconsin: Requirements & Certification
Becoming a middle school math teacher in Wisconsin requires more than enjoying math or wanting to work with young adolescents. You need the right degree, a state-approved educator preparation program, supervised classroom experience, required testing, a background check, and a Wisconsin teaching license issued through the state’s educator licensing system. This guide explains the full pathway for future teachers, career changers, substitute teachers, and current educators who want to add middle school mathematics to their credentials. You will learn how Wisconsin licensure works, what coursework and exams to expect, how to compare preparation programs, what salary information to review, and how to build a stronger job application for math teaching roles.
Quick answer: How do you become a middle school math teacher in Wisconsin?
To become a middle school math teacher in Wisconsin, you typically earn a bachelor’s degree, complete a Wisconsin-approved educator preparation program with mathematics coursework and supervised teaching, pass required assessments such as the Praxis Core Academic Skills for Educators and the appropriate mathematics subject assessment, complete fingerprinting and a background check, and apply for licensure through the Wisconsin Department of Public Instruction. After beginning in the classroom, teachers continue building experience and completing professional development to maintain and advance their license.

Education requirements for becoming a middle school math teacher in Wisconsin
Wisconsin middle school math teachers need two kinds of preparation: college-level mathematics knowledge and professional teaching preparation. The strongest programs help candidates understand math content deeply enough to explain it in multiple ways, identify misconceptions, and adapt instruction for students who enter middle school with very different skill levels.
Bachelor’s degree: A bachelor’s degree is the standard academic foundation. Many candidates major in education with a mathematics concentration, mathematics education, mathematics, or another approved pathway aligned with Wisconsin licensure.
State-approved teacher preparation: Your program should include coursework in adolescent development, instructional design, assessment, classroom management, literacy across the curriculum, and math-specific teaching methods.
Mathematics coursework: Expect preparation in areas such as number systems, algebraic reasoning, geometry, statistics, probability, and mathematical modeling, along with methods for helping middle school learners build conceptual understanding.
Field experiences: Early classroom observations, tutoring, practicum work, and student teaching help you apply what you learn before you become the teacher of record.
Accreditation and approval checks: Before committing to a school, verify institutional accreditation and ask whether the educator preparation program is approved for your intended Wisconsin license.
Subject matter competency: Candidates must demonstrate readiness to teach mathematics, which can include passing the Praxis II: Subject Area Tests or other state-required measures.

Wisconsin certification and licensing process for middle school math teachers
Wisconsin uses a structured licensure system to make sure teachers meet academic, professional, and safety requirements before entering the classroom. Your educator preparation program is usually your best first source for license-specific guidance, but candidates should also review DPI instructions directly because forms, deadlines, and required documents can change.
Complete the required education: Earn a bachelor’s degree and finish an approved educator preparation program that aligns with mathematics teaching. The program should verify your eligibility to apply for licensure.
Understand Wisconsin license tiers: After meeting preparation requirements, new teachers commonly begin with a Provisional Educator License (Tier II). This license is valid for three years and allows candidates to teach while gaining professional experience.
Complete the background check: Candidates must satisfy required background screening, including fingerprinting, before licensure can be granted.
Move toward long-term licensure: After at least six semesters of teaching experience under the Provisional Educator License, an educator may qualify for a Lifetime Educator License (Tier III).
Consider advanced recognition: Teachers seeking additional professional distinction may pursue a Master Educator License (Tier IV), which requires National Board Certification or completion of the Wisconsin Master Educator Assessment Process.
Watch application timing: License applications must be submitted by June 30 of the school year in which you plan to begin teaching. Fees may differ by license type and application situation.

Student teaching, internships, and practical classroom experience
Classroom experience is not a formality. It is where future middle school math teachers learn how to explain abstract concepts, manage active learners, respond to frustration, and adjust instruction when a lesson does not land. In Wisconsin, student teaching is a required part of the certification process, and candidates typically complete a full-semester placement under supervision.
Teacher preparation programs often coordinate placements through partner districts. Candidates can also strengthen their applications by tutoring, substitute teaching, volunteering in after-school programs, working as classroom aides, or helping with math clubs and STEM activities. These experiences give you examples to discuss in interviews and evidence to include in a teaching portfolio.
Wisconsin candidates must complete a teacher preparation program that includes at least 1,000 hours of supervised teaching experience. Because this requirement can include multiple types of fieldwork, ask each program how hours are counted, documented, and verified for licensure.

Praxis preparation for aspiring Wisconsin middle school math teachers
Praxis exams can affect when you become eligible for licensure, so preparation should begin early in your teacher preparation program. The goal is not simply to pass; it is to identify content gaps before you are responsible for teaching that material to students.
Confirm which exams apply to your pathway
Wisconsin candidates may be required to take the Praxis Core Academic Skills for Educators and the Praxis Subject Assessment for Middle School Mathematics. The Core exam measures reading, writing, and mathematics skills, while the subject assessment focuses on math knowledge and readiness for classroom instruction.
Use official test specifications first
Begin with Praxis test guides, sample questions, and official content categories. These show how much weight each topic receives and help you avoid spending too much time on areas that are not central to the exam.
Create a topic-by-topic study calendar
Break your study plan into algebra, geometry, data analysis, number sense, and test-taking practice. Schedule review sessions over several weeks instead of relying on a short cram period.
Practice under timed conditions
Timed practice helps you build pacing, reduce test-day anxiety, and identify whether errors are caused by content gaps, misread questions, or slow calculations.
Study with other teacher candidates
A study group can help you explain concepts out loud, compare solution methods, and stay accountable. Teaching a concept to a peer is also useful practice for your future classroom.
Use free and paid resources selectively
Khan Academy, Quizlet, Mometrix Test Preparation, university review sessions, and official Praxis materials can all be useful. Choose resources that match the current exam structure and avoid relying only on generic math drills.
Protect your health while preparing
Sleep, breaks, nutrition, and exercise matter. A tired candidate may know the content but still make avoidable mistakes under testing pressure.

Wisconsin job market and salary expectations for middle school math teachers
Wisconsin’s job market is favorable for qualified middle school math teachers because mathematics is a core subject and districts need educators who can support STEM readiness. Still, job quality, pay, workload, and benefits differ by district, so applicants should compare total compensation and working conditions before accepting an offer.
Salary range: Middle school math teachers in Wisconsin earn between $54,248 and $83,057 annually, with a median salary of around $66,799. Entry-level teachers may begin closer to the lower end, while experienced educators or those in higher-paying districts may earn more.
Location differences: Milwaukee, Madison, and other larger districts often pay more than smaller communities. Urban salaries frequently exceed $60,000, while rural areas may offer salaries ranging from $50,000 to $54,000.
Benefits: Compensation typically includes more than salary. Health insurance, retirement plans, paid time off, tuition support, mentoring, and professional development can substantially affect the real value of an offer.
Professional growth: Districts that fund workshops, graduate coursework, instructional coaching, or leadership pathways may help teachers increase their effectiveness and long-term earnings.

Classroom management and teaching methods that work in middle school math
Middle school math classrooms require structure, patience, and strong instructional design. Students at this age are developing independence but still need clear expectations, routines, and frequent feedback. Math anxiety, uneven prerequisite skills, and social dynamics can all affect learning.
Set routines early: Teach students how to enter the room, access materials, ask for help, work in groups, use technology, and submit assignments. Clear routines reduce wasted time and confusion.
Use positive reinforcement: Acknowledge effort, strategy use, collaboration, and perseverance, not only correct answers. This helps students build a healthier relationship with math.
Make math relevant: Budgeting tasks, local data, sports statistics, maps, recipes, and design challenges can help students see why proportional reasoning, graphing, and equations matter.
Vary instruction: Combine direct instruction, guided practice, group work, discussion, manipulatives, visual models, and technology-supported practice.
Differentiate intentionally: Provide scaffolds for students who need support and enrichment for those ready for more complex applications.
Check understanding often: Exit tickets, quick polls, whiteboard responses, and short error-analysis tasks help you adjust before a full assessment reveals problems.

Wisconsin’s 2022 Mathematics State Snapshot Report shows both progress and unfinished work. Among grade 8 students in public schools, 30% of Wisconsin students scored below the NAEP Basic level, compared with 40% nationally. In Wisconsin, 37% reached at least the NAEP Basic level, compared with 35% nationally. These results suggest Wisconsin outperformed the national average on this measure, but nearly one-third of eighth graders still scored below NAEP Basic, leaving substantial room for instructional improvement.

Legal and ethical responsibilities for Wisconsin middle school math teachers
Teachers work with minors, confidential information, public resources, and state learning expectations. That makes legal and ethical compliance a core part of professional practice, not an afterthought.
Valid licensure: Wisconsin teachers must hold an appropriate teaching license issued by the Wisconsin Department of Public Instruction (DPI). Licensure requires approved preparation, testing or competency documentation when required, and background screening.
Professional ethics: Teachers are expected to act with integrity, respect student confidentiality, avoid conflicts of interest, and treat students fairly.
Mandatory reporting: Wisconsin educators must report suspected child abuse or neglect through the appropriate channels. Teachers should know their district’s reporting procedures before a concern arises.
Inclusive classrooms: Math teachers must support students across abilities, backgrounds, languages, and identities while preventing harassment, bullying, and discrimination.
Assessment integrity: Teachers should grade consistently, protect assessment materials, avoid misrepresenting student performance, and use data responsibly.
When unsure about a legal or ethical issue, ask a supervisor, union representative, licensing advisor, or district administrator promptly. Waiting can turn a manageable question into a professional risk.
